New Jersey's climate brings distinct seasons that affect electrical work. Hot, humid summers mean more demand for cooling system installations and repairs. Winters can be harsh, leading to work on heating systems and emergency services for power outages. Coastal areas face unique challenges with salt air and potential storm damage, requiring durable electrical solutions.

What are the four types of electricians?

Generally, there are residential, commercial, industrial, and automotive electricians. Residential electricians work on homes. Commercial electricians handle businesses and larger buildings. Industrial electricians focus on factories and heavy machinery. Automotive electricians specialize in vehicle electrical systems.

What is the difference between electrician and electrical installation?

An electrician is the skilled professional who performs electrical work. Electrical installation is the act of putting in or setting up electrical systems and components. Think of the electrician as the craftsman and installation as the task they complete, like wiring a new home in Newark.
